Job Description

Under the supervision of the Director of Quality Improvement, the Quality Improvement Specialist will directly assist with the implementation of the DC Colorectal Cancer Control Program (DC3C) grant. The QI Specialist will support preparation and dissemination of regular program updates, writing and preparing proposals and reports, contract management, and data monitoring. The incumbent will interact both with internal team members and external partners and stakeholders, including patients, consultants, community-based partners, government representatives, and the general community with a focus on Quality Improvement at Unity. This position will be an integrated member of Unity’s Quality Improvement team.

MAJOR DUTIES/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S

Essential and other important responsibilities and duties may include, but are not limited to the following:

  • Applies a Community-Oriented Primary Care approach to lead a team of community-based centers and patients to implement evidenced-based strategies to increase cancer screening among underserved populations living in Washington, DC
  • Oversees and manages aspects of the DC3C grant, specifically the patient navigation across Unity health centers; Participates in DC3C training for patient navigator(s) on role of patient navigator, cancer screening guidelines, tracking, and reporting
  • Serves as a Quality Improvement (QI) coach, makes visits to clinics to engage in performance improvement projects, provide technical support, collaborate to meet training and educational need of the clinic; the QI Specialist will serve as a knowledge expert (practitioner) in the model for improvement
  • Works closely with the Director of Quality Improvement to address population health management goals, identify focused areas for improvement and implement strategies necessary to increase compliance of identified measures
  • Works with team(s) in goals setting that align with Unity’s organizational goals and national recommendations
  • Works with team(s) in determining effective strategies to achieve quarterly goals
  • Collaborates with DC Health partners (including DCPCA and Health Efficient) to provide technical assistance to Care Coordinators in capturing navigation data from the clinic’s electronic health record (EHR) for reporting purposes
  • Assists the Director of Quality Improvement with the preparation of four (4) quarterly progress reports using DC Health’s Progress Report Template, submitted through Electronic Grants Management System (EGMS)
  • Coordinates and manages annual comprehensive program reviews for Unity health centers including developing, implementing and monitoring improvement plans, as needed
  • Represents the Quality Improvement department across Unity Health Care
  • Plans, coordinates, facilitates, and evaluates learning sessions/trainings for health center staff in collaboration with project partners including curriculum design, agenda setting, and trainer identification
  • Serves as a resource for members on key content areas – connecting health center staff with the tools and resources they need to reach their care goals
  • Provides technical assistance to Unity health centers around identified needs
  • Works intensively with health center teams participating in assigned projects to refine delivery system and implement best practice concepts
  • Designs, develops, and implements member assessments around clinical performance and TA needs to identify opportunities for improvements and possible solutions
  • Leads in the coordination of health center learning collaboratives, including planning meeting logistics, communicating with members, preparing content for meetings, and directing follow-up coordination
  • Participates in strategic and operational planning by recommending programmatic and service priorities and opportunities
  • Shadows clinical care delivery team to implement evidence-based efforts and collect data needed for reporting purposes
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S

  • Two (2) or more years of professional program management experience in a community-based health program required, experience with grant writing and program evaluation a plus.
  • Bachelor’s degree (Public Health or Health Care Administration, preferred) from an accredited college or university in a related field of study required, experience with applying Community-Oriented Primary Care framework a plus. Master’s Degree preferred.
  • Previous experience in or with a Federally Qualified Health Center (FQHC) preferred.
